Building demolition services involve the careful and systematic dismantling of structures to clear space for new development or renovation projects. These services typically include planning, site preparation, controlled demolition, debris removal, and site cleanup. Professionals use specialized tools and techniques to ensure that structures are taken down efficiently and safely, minimizing disruption to surrounding areas. The goal is to remove existing buildings or parts of buildings in a manner that supports subsequent construction activities or land use plans.

This service helps address various challenges associated with old, unsafe, or unwanted structures. It eliminates hazards posed by deteriorating or damaged buildings, reduces the risk of accidents, and prevents potential liability issues. Demolition also makes way for new construction, renovations, or land development projects, ensuring that sites are cleared and ready for the next phase of work. Proper demolition can prevent delays in construction schedules and avoid complications caused by structural issues or inaccessible spaces.

Building demolition services are commonly used for a wide range of property types. Commercial buildings, such as warehouses, office complexes, and retail stores, often require demolition when they are outdated or no longer suitable for business needs. Residential properties, including single-family homes and apartment complexes, may need partial or complete demolition for redevelopment or extensive renovations. Industrial facilities and public infrastructure projects also frequently utilize demolition services to safely dismantle large-scale structures and prepare sites for new use.

The overview below groups typical Building Demolition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in New Brunswick,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range for Small Structures - Demolishing small structures like sheds or garages typically costs between $1,000 and $5,000, depending on size and complexity. For example, a standard garage demolition might fall within this range.

Cost Range for Residential Buildings - Demolishing an entire home can range from $10,000 to $40,000 or more. Factors influencing costs include the home's size, materials, and location, with larger homes costing more to remove.

Cost Factors Influencing Demolition - Costs vary based on the extent of debris removal, permits, and site preparation. Heavy-duty demolitions with asbestos or hazardous materials can significantly increase expenses.

Cost Considerations for Commercial Projects - Commercial building demolitions generally range from $50,000 to over $200,000. Larger or more complex projects require detailed planning and higher budgets, depending on structure size and materials used.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
